Birmingham Tops Pensacola

April 22, 2002 - arenafootball2 (af2)
Pensacola Barracudas News Release


PENSACOLA, Fla. – Montressa Kirby threw for 223 yards and four touchdowns as Birmingham topped Pensacola 70-40 here Saturday before a crowd of 2,803.

Pensacola (0-2) got on the board first when long snapper Ben Labelle recovered a missed field goal and Jason Corse's conversion gave the Barracuda's a 7-0 lead. Birmingham scored on the ensuing drive as Kirby connected on his first touchdown pass, a 25-yard strike to Wayne Thomas.

The teams traded scores the rest of the period and the Steeldogs led 20-14 heading into the second quarter.

Kirby threw another touchdown before halftime and also scored on a 10-yard scamper to give Birmingham (2-1) a 35-21 advantage at the break.

The Steeldogs blew the game open in the second half, outscoring Pensacola 35-19.

Cedric Buchanan led the Steeldogs in receiving, grabbing four passes for 79 yards and Thomas added four receptions for 71 yards.

Bobby Clayton was 15-of-30 for Pensacola, for 207 yards and four touchdowns.

The Barracudas are in action again Friday as Mobile visits the Pensacola Civic Center.
